Positive activation displays the character of transactional contingent reward in comparison to management-by-exception for the reason that latter has the punitive character of the transactional leadership assemble (Avolio et al., 1999; Bass et al., 2003). It was, subsequently, anticipated that transactional contingent reward is positively related to affective identification beyond the effect of transformational leadership behaviors. According to this model (see Avolio et al., 1999), transformational management consists of three core dimensions, that’s, charisma/inspirational, mental stimulation, and individualized consideration. Transactional contingent reward refers to how the leader clarifies the position and task requirements for subordinates in addition to the performance criteria and the rewards upon carrying out desired targets .

Transformational management was expected to be positively related to cognitive and affective identification. Individuals tend to outline themselves, a minimal of partly, when it comes to the organization during which they are members. The perception of oneness with or belongingness to an organization is the essence of organizational identification, which displays the extent to which group membership is included in the self-concept (Ashforth and Mael, 1989; Ashforth, 2016).

Three research have been carried out to find a way to test for the hypothesized mediating effects of innovation and goal orientations in the link between leadership types and organizational identification. In Study 1 a measurement of mediation design and a statistical mediation analysis with structural equation modeling was employed to check for the research hypotheses. The remaining two research collectively supplied proof for the central mediating role of particular person perceptions of culture orientations by using an experimental-causal-chain design (Spencer et al., 2005). Therefore, in Study 2 transformational management and transactional contingent reward have been treated as impartial variables and their causal impact on perceptions of worth orientations was measured.

The best strategy is to create blended groups of inner and external expertise to manage every sub-project of the transformation, to get you to the tip vision, or Target Operating Model. The implementation plan determines the changes that have to be made and when and descriptions all the sub-projects that make up the transformation programme. Each sub-project ought to have clear objectives, milestones, scope, timeframes, and finances. It can be essential to establish all of the workstreams, functional areas, folks, processes and techniques that will be affected or involved within the transformation. A clear strategy will inform the development of a detailed transformation roadmap to help you achieve your imaginative and prescient for the company.
